Why Isn't Storm Reid Returning for 'Euphoria' Season 3? Actress Shares Simple Reason for Departure

Reading now: 153

Storm Reid opened up about why she won’t be in the third season of Euphoria. The hit HBO series is expected to go into production in 2025, over two and a half years after a third season was ordered.

It is now expected to premiere in 2026. In November, we learned that Storm, who plays Zendaya‘s onscreen little sister Gia, would not be returning to the show.

She recently revealed the reason for her departure. Keep reading to find out more… Speaking to TMZ, Storm explained that scheduling conflicts led to her having to leave the show. “I’ve got stuff going on.

I’m about to get my degree, graduate from USC,” she said, adding that she was busy with production work. If you were unaware, Storm has a production company called Seed & Wings.
